Bikini Atoll, 1946: A Photographic Journey Through the Underwater Detonation of a 23 Kiloton Nuclear Weapon

#15 American Army photographer Charles T Forsythe, protected by the blister as he aims his dual high-speed camera during a Joint Army-Navy Task Force demonstration in a B-29 Bomber, at Roswell Army Air Field in Roswell, New Mexico, 1946.
